Which of the following are true about "why" questions?
1. While the "why' questions are tempting and may help understand the client's motives, the "why" questions may be ill-advised because it could have limited benefit to the client.
2. A "why" question could place the client in a position of having to justify what was done, and that could put the client in a defensive posture.
3. "Why" questions are always the best questions to ask.
Select one:
a. 1 only.
b. 2 only.
c. 1 and 2.
d. All of the above.
